My honour to inaugurate Dasara celebrations: Sudha Murthy


Team Udayavani, Aug 31, 2018, 5:32 PM IST

Mysuru: Infosys Foundation chairperson and wife Infosys co-founder N.R. Narayana Murthy, Sudha Murty said that it was an honour to flag off the Mysuru Dasara celebrations this year.

“It is an honour for any Kannada-speaking person to inaugurate the Dasara fest in Mysuru as culturally and historically, the festival dates back to over 400 years,” Sudha told a media channel.

“The last time I took part throughout the 10-day fest was in 1959 as a 9-year-old girl. After 59 years, I’m privileged to be inaugurating the fest,” recalled Sudha.

CM Kumaraswamy had earlier said that he would be inviting Sudha Murthy to inagurate the celebrations.

For her kind nature and philanthropy, Sudha was the “most suited” to inaugurate the fest, said the state’s Culture Minister Jayamala.
